Apollo Funds Complete Sale of ALTEMIRA, Leading Pan-Asian Aluminum Packaging Company

TOKYO and NEW YORK, June 03,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Apollo (NYSE: APO) announced that Apollo-managed funds (the “Apollo Funds”) completed the sale of their interest in ALTEMIRA Holdings Co., Ltd. (“ALTEMIRA” or the “Company”), a leading pan-Asian aluminum packaging company, to funds managed by MBK Partners.

ALTEMIRA was established in April 2022, through the combination of the aluminum can and foil business formerly operated by Showa Denko K.K. (now named Resonac Holdings Corporation) and the aluminum can and rolled and extruded products business of Mitsubishi Materials Corporation. ALTEMIRA is one of the first successful examples of sponsor-led industry consolidation in the Japanese industrials sector, demonstrating Apollo’s ability to execute a complex carve-out and support the subsequent transition to a fully independent, standalone enterprise and drive broader transformation and industry consolidation through M&A.

As a result, ALTEMIRA has emerged as a differentiated platform with scale, operating one of the world’s only vertically integrated, closed-loop aluminum recycling ecosystems—spanning used beverage can collection, processing, slab casting, rolling into coils and fabrication into beverage cans. Apollo Fund’s investment in ALTEMIRA also highlights its role as a trusted partner to Japan’s leading corporations, offering differentiated solutions to help businesses execute their strategic priorities in sectors that have historically been difficult for outside capital to access.

The transaction follows Apollo Funds’ successful exit of MAFTEC announced in June 2025. Apollo Funds’ private equity investments in Japan include Panasonic Automotive Systems and Nippon Sheet Glass (pending closing).
